    Playing hide-and-seek
    Hide-and-seek is a traditinal game fr children, ppular arund the natin. There are tw ways t play: cvering a child’s eyes while ther kids run arund t play a trick n him r, mre cmmnly, thers hide and ne child must try t find them.
    Flying kites
    Kites have quite a lng histry in China. The earliest kites weren’t made f paper. They were made f wd instead. Nwadays, the three mst famus kites are the Beijing kite, Tianjin kite and Weifang kite. Each has its wn style. Fr example, the bird-shaped kite with lng wings is a special kind f the Beijing kite.
    Watching shadw plays
    The mst similar thing t watching a film during ancient times was ging t see a shadw play. The artists cntrlled puppets behind the screen t make them mve like peple and tell stries. Peple liked listening t the music and enjyed the beautiful puppets.
    Kicking stne balls
    During the Qing Dynasty (1644—1911), kicking a stne ball arund was a ppular sprt in the nrthern part f China, and it was ften played in the winter t keep warm. Stnes were carved int small balls and kicked alng with feet.
